### Strategy Reports: A Massive Unrealized Gain

This week, Strategy (MSTR) revealed a remarkable unrealized gain of **$14.05 billion** for Q2 in a regulatory filing. This substantial figure reflects the fair value of the company’s bitcoin holdings, which are documented in its consolidated balance sheets at each reporting period’s end. While this unrealized gain boosts the quarterly net gain, it’s also offset by a deferred tax expense, amounting to **$4.04 billion**. Notably, Strategy plans to adopt ASU 2023-08 by January 1, 2025, which will alter its accounting methods for bitcoin holdings, allowing for a more favorable financial outlook.

### Coinbase’s Double Downgrade

Coinbase (COIN) recently faced a double downgrade from H.C. Wainwright, shifting its rating from **Buy** to **Sell** with a price target of **$300**. Analysts cited overvaluation as a key factor, despite acknowledging Coinbase as a leading crypto exchange. This downgrading follows a striking 150% rally since April, which analysts feel has surpassed near-term fundamentals. However, Barclays raised Coinbase’s price target from **$202** to **$359**, maintaining an Equal Weight rating. This upgrade reflects ongoing robust trading activity, bolstered by supportive Federal funds rates for net interest income.

### KULR Technology Partners with Coinbase

In addition to the fluctuations at Coinbase, KULR Technology Group (KULR) has secured a **$20 million** credit facility from Coinbase Credit. This loan will support KULR’s strategic goals surrounding bitcoin accumulation. The agreement marks an important step for KULR as it aims to expand its presence in the crypto market.

### Bit Digital’s Shift to Ethereum

Bit Digital (BTBT) has turned heads by transitioning its entire treasury strategy to Ethereum. After completing a significant public offering, the company now holds over **100,603 ETH**, positioning itself as a substantial Ethereum player among public companies. CEO Sam Tabar emphasizes Ethereum’s potential to transform the financial system, stating the company will aggressively pursue additional Ethereum holdings to cement its status as a premier ETH holding company.

### Circle’s Mixed Coverage Initiations

Mizuho initiated coverage of Circle (CRCL) with an **Underperform** rating, predicting a potential **25-30%** downside to fiscal 2027 revenue estimates. The firm expressed concerns about rising distribution costs and overestimations of growth for Circle’s USDC stablecoin. Conversely, Baird provided a contrasting view, initiating coverage with a **Neutral** rating and a price target of **$210**. This suggests varied perspectives on Circle’s future, reflecting a complex outlook in the crypto sphere.

### Semler Scientific and Its Bold Shift

Semler Scientific (SMLR) has also been in the spotlight, following a strategic pivot to adopt bitcoin as its primary treasury asset. With about **4,636 bitcoins** in its possession, Semler sees a **294% BTC yield**, though its valuation has yet to catch up with competitors focusing on similar strategies. Analysts are generally bullish on Semler, predicting substantial growth as it continues down this path.

### Price Action: Bitcoin’s Recent Surge

As of now, bitcoin has seen a significant increase, rising approximately **9%** this week to reach **$117,602**. This resurgence highlights the ongoing volatility and potential for growth within the cryptocurrency market.
